Use the "mixed partials" check to see if the following differential equation is exact.
if it is exact find a function f(x, y) whose differential, df(x, y) gives the differential equation. that is, level curves f(x, y) = c are solutions to the differential equation: dy/dx = (-4x^(4)-3y)/(3x+2y^(4)) first rewrite as m(x, y) dx + n(x, y) dy = 0 where m(x, y)= ?
and n(x, y)= ?
if the equation is not exact, enter not exact, otherwise enter in f(x, y) as the solution of the differential equation here ? = c.
